The Library of Congress intends to award a sole-source contract for a comprehensive service agreement to maintain a Gerstel Multi-Purpose Sampler (MPS) and its associated components, including filtration, thermal desorption, and dynamic headspace modules. This requirement focuses on the continued maintenance of equipment originally acquired in fiscal year 2021, providing for onsite preventive maintenance, repairs, and parts replacements. The performance of these services will take place in Washington, DC, under a contract structure consisting of one base year and up to four optional years.
This procurement is classified under NAICS 334516, Analytical Laboratory Instrument Manufacturing, and PSC 6635, Physical Properties Testing and Inspection. The Library is publicizing its intent to award this contract to Gerstel Inc. as a sole-source action, as detailed in the provided Justification and Approval documentation. The solicitation involves two attachments: a redacted Justification and Approval (JA_26-LGD-0059_Gerstel Inc_Redacted.pdf) and a Statement of Work (SOW_26-LGD-0059_Gerstel MPS_20260421 edits.docx).
The response deadline for this special notice is May 4, 2026. Colleen Daly is the designated point of contact for this action. This announcement serves as the synopsized notice of the proposed contract action in accordance with FAR Part 5.2 and FAR Part 6.2, and the Library does not intend to issue a separate written solicitation or a second posting following the final award.
